Designer just closes with no error messages
Hello every people!!
Didnt know where to post this. I am suffering such a strange problem, that is driving me crazy.
I am working on customer offices. I have been here for longer than a month, and although server and network connections are not by far best possibles, I have been working with no issues.
Since yesterday, I simply cant work.
I launch Designer from my local PC, I do connect, but after a few seconds, doing NOTHING at all (no even open any jobs), designer client closes silently. No error messange, no warnings, nothing at all.
Sessions remain active in the server, so I have log out them via web console.
But, Director client works fine. You can open it, browse job logs, and everything is OK.
Whats more, this is happening to more people, but not to everyone in the office. We dont know why some of us cant connect, and why others can. I enter the server via Terminal Server, and I can there execute Designer with no issues. But this is not a valid solution to me at the moment, just to try.
I do have both server and client installed on my PC, but all server components and services are down by default. The other guy having same problems to connect does only have client installed. And he just bought the computer, so his computer was totally clean!!!!!
I am thinking this could be a network issue. The server is located in other country, and yesterday, we had a network crash. We were totally disconnected for 2-3 hours, so we could not work. But not sure this is causing the problem.

It might sound like the old Doctor adage "take 2 aspirin and call me in the morning", but try re-installing the client software. This will force overwrite the .dlls and other files that might have been overwritten by other applications.
